Why Optimal Nutrition Becomes Even More Crucial After 50

Beyond the age of 50, the human body often requires increased amounts of particular nutrients, while simultaneously experiencing less efficient absorption of others. For example, adequate protein intake is essential for preserving muscle mass, fiber is crucial for digestive regularity, and antioxidants are key to combating daily oxidative stress. Furthermore, omega-3 fatty acids and various anti-inflammatory compounds found in whole foods play a significant role in promoting cardiovascular wellness and supporting comfortable, fluid movement. The 12 Potent Natural Foods to Incorporate Regularly After 50

Here are 12 outstanding food choices, each substantiated by nutritional science for its contribution to maintaining and enhancing vitality in later years:

Sweet Potatoes

These vividly colored root vegetables are a powerhouse of beta-carotene, which is vital for vision health, alongside generous amounts of vitamin C and dietary fiber. Their complex carbohydrates deliver a steady, sustained energy release, preventing abrupt blood sugar spikes. Research further links sweet potatoes to improved digestive comfort and a valuable supply of heart-friendly potassium.

Berries (Blueberries, Strawberries, Raspberries, etc.)

Bursting with potent antioxidants like anthocyanins, berries are excellent for neutralizing oxidative stress within the body. Numerous studies associate consistent berry consumption with significant cognitive support and overall enhanced well-being.

Dark Leafy Greens (Spinach, Kale, Collard Greens)

These provide exceptional sources of vitamins K, A, and folate, coupled with magnesium, which is crucial for optimal muscle function. They actively contribute to robust bone health and supply essential fiber for smooth, consistent digestion.

Fatty Fish (Salmon, Mackerel, Sardines)

Rich in beneficial omega-3 fatty acids, these fish are renowned for promoting cardiovascular health and can effectively alleviate everyday joint stiffness through their inherent anti-inflammatory properties. Aim for at least two servings per week to maximize these health advantages.

Nuts and Seeds (Almonds, Walnuts, Chia Seeds, Flaxseeds)

Offering a perfect blend of healthy fats, plant-based protein, and magnesium, nuts and seeds support sustained energy levels and contribute to cardiovascular balance. A small handful daily adds valuable crunch and a concentrated dose of nutrients.

Avocados

Packed with heart-healthy monounsaturated fats and potassium, avocados are instrumental in maintaining a healthy heart rhythm and provide significant dietary fiber for optimal gut health.

Whole Grains (Oats, Quinoa, Brown Rice)

These grains are excellent providers of B vitamins and fiber, essential for generating lasting energy and ensuring stable blood sugar levels throughout the day.

Legumes (Beans, Lentils, Chickpeas)

As true plant-based protein powerhouses, legumes also offer a wealth of fiber and iron, which are crucial for combating fatigue and supporting the maintenance of lean muscle mass.

Extra Virgin Olive Oil

Its healthy monounsaturated fats and rich polyphenol content are widely recognized for their contribution to reduced inflammation and significant heart protection, as consistently demonstrated in studies on the Mediterranean diet.

Greek Yogurt or Low-Fat Dairy

These options deliver a powerful combination of calcium, vitamin D, and high-quality protein, all fundamental for building and maintaining strong bones and supporting healthy muscle function.

Cruciferous Vegetables (Broccoli, Brussels Sprouts)

High in dietary fiber and unique compounds, cruciferous vegetables are known to support the body’s natural detoxification processes and contribute significantly to overall vitality.

Eggs

Eggs are considered a complete protein source, providing all essential amino acids, along with vital B12 and choline. These nutrients are crucial for sustained energy production and optimal brain function, especially beneficial as the absorption of certain nutrients can decline with age.

While these foods are not a magical cure, consistently integrating them into your diet can significantly contribute to feeling more vibrant and energetic in your daily life.

Quick Snapshot: Why These Foods Are Nutritional Standouts

  • Rich in Antioxidants: Berries, sweet potatoes, and dark leafy greens protect your cells.
  • Abundant in Omega-3s: Fatty fish, walnuts, and flaxseeds support heart and brain health.
  • Excellent Protein Sources: Eggs, Greek yogurt, legumes, and fish are vital for muscle maintenance.
  • Fiber-Packed Powerhouses: Whole grains, legumes, avocados, and cruciferous vegetables promote digestive health.

Practical Strategies to Integrate These Foods Into Your Daily Meals

To cultivate lasting healthy habits, begin with small, manageable changes. Here are some actionable tips to make it effortless:

Breakfast Power-Up: Transform your morning oatmeal by topping it with a generous handful of mixed berries and a sprinkle of chia seeds for a boost of fiber and antioxidants. For added protein, stir in a dollop of Greek yogurt.

Lunchtime Revitalization: Create a vibrant and satisfying salad featuring dark leafy greens, a mix of legumes (like chickpeas or lentils), and sliced avocado. Drizzle with extra virgin olive oil and add grilled salmon or a hard-boiled egg for a complete, protein-rich meal.
